Derek Brunson spent the better part of a decade as the toughest test in the middleweight division's top ten. A powerful southern wrestler with steadily improving hands, he was the gatekeeper every rising contender had to get past - and many couldn't.
He put together several impressive win streaks and beat hyped names like Darren Till, Kevin Holland, and Edmen Shahbazyan, derailing more than one prospect's title push. But the same streaks always seemed to end against the very best - Adesanya, Whittaker, Cannonier, du Plessis - which cemented his reputation as the man who separated contenders from genuine title threats.
For new fans, Brunson is a great study in what a high-level gatekeeper looks like: explosive, aggressive, and dangerous enough to ruin anyone's hype, even if the elite always found a way past him. His fights, especially early on, were full of fast starts and finishes.
